Jimin was quite glad that he moved to his new home in his new town during the summer. it was hard for him to leave his friends back where he used to live, but he adapted pretty well when it came to change. he knew how to handle and execute situations well enough to where distance didn't hurt.

and jimin did try. he tried his hardest to keep in touch with his friends. but he didn't think about the fact that maybe they weren't up for the task of trying for him.

so it was a week of jimin sitting alone in his more spacious than previous room, cross-legged on his bed sketching out his loneliness.

there was a window on the opposite wall of his bed letting in rays of light. even though he had blinds, he still put up a thin golden-beige curtain. his sole reason for doing this was because he liked the way the fabric fluttered in the breeze when he left the window ajar.

at night, however, he took down the rod and would pull the blinds up, letting the moonlight paint his room is streaks of delicate light.

he couldn't decide which he liked more; the sunlight or moonlight. all he knew was that he always needed his window open to invite the light into his room, letting it create its own world in his space.

jimin was beginning to grow content with the silence of his room, but his mom had other preferences. "alright little boy," she barged into his room. the abruptness of her arrival caused him to streak a line of graphite across his sketchbook. he stared at the mistake with a dead expression; not even surprised anymore.

"get out of your bed. out of your pajamas. out of—"

"might as well just hop on out of my skin, too, then." he cut her off, but climbed out of his covers at her orders.

he stretched his arms high over his head. at the action, his shirt raised a bit and showed a small portion of his stomach, but not enough to each his belly button. "okay, cutie. i'd appreciate it if you got dressed. you can continue drawing, but you should do it out on the porch; it's a beautiful day."

she left no time for him to protest, already shutting the door behind herself.

jimin sighed quietly and stood in the middle of his room in the position his mom left him in for a few seconds. he really had no desire to move, but his feet began to trudge over to his bathroom.

when he first saw the room, he ultimately chose it because it came with a bathroom inside. the other bedroom in the house was a guest room, and while it was big enough for jimin to live in, it didn't have it's own bathroom.

he took a while to freshen up, mostly because he just didn't want to go outside and partly because he had no energy to move any quicker. it was ten in the morning and all he wanted to do was climb back under his covers and doodle in his book.

there was a quick knock on his bathroom door, and soon his father's gruff voice. "min, i made waffles with some fruit you like. don't be too long in there." and then retreating footsteps.

"finally, i've found my motivation to live." he speedily brushed his teeth and washed his face. before exiting the bathroom he fluffed his dark hair up with his hands and pulled on a new t-shirt and shorts.

when jimin sprinted to the table, his father gave an expression with raised eyebrows. "i was just in your room three minutes ago. i counted." he placed a plate in front of jimin, who was already seated.

"did you?" he commented distractedly, already taking a knife to his belgian waffles. the action was so immediate he didn't even pay mind to the fact he had to syrup on his breakfast. "oh, wow," he moaned, eyes rolling to the back of his head.

"glad you like it," his dad laughed a bit and sat down, eating his own food.

"where's mom? she was just in my room half an hour ago." there was a gross mush of peaches and waffles in jimin's mouth, making his dad grimace.

"she went to work. don't speak with your mouth full." his responses were short, and jimin expected nothing less. his dad was a pretty introverted guy, and on top of that, he was stern and just a tad overly-protective.

he loved his father with everything in him, but he wished the man would let him breathe. jimin always had a certain curfew and always had to introduce new friends to his parents. his father wanted to make sure he wasn't hanging out with bad influences.

jimin never dwelled to much on how his dad became the way he was; he just continued on making him happy. after all, the man was one of the most supportive people in his life even if he was closed off most of the time.

but at hearing the news of his mom going back to her shift at the hospital, jimin almost lightened up at not having to go outside anymore.

"you're still drawing outside." his dad cut off his dreams, hopes, and wishes.
